Transaction 34bb21e2db64ae236c16b9c5ed6181a57082a8831767c88ce2f49d7a4f007936
1 Input
2 Outputs
- 34bb21e2db64ae236c16b9c5ed6181a57082a8831767c88ce2f49d7a4f007936:0
- 34bb21e2db64ae236c16b9c5ed6181a57082a8831767c88ce2f49d7a4f007936:1
value 2850000
address 15AfD1MDSSN2wD6MmBADp4x5p8Fjvog2Ns
value 30507355
address 14jZ7kue72V8FjSZFfo2SGD2AJNs29Enqc